Pro-Palestine and Hezbollah supporters vandalize AUB, Starbucks and McDonalds in Lebanon

Amidst the ongoing Israel-Hamas war, groups of young men vandalized several American-franchise stores and institutions in Lebanon over the past few days, as seen in footage circulating on social media.

Images from Friday Oct. 13 and Wednesday Oct. 18 show crowds on motorcycles, many waving Hezbollah and Palestinian flags, arriving to vandalize a Starbucks branch in Raouche, the American University of Beirut and McDonald's branches in Saida and Ain al-Mraiseh. 

Starbucks was closed during the attack that occurred on Wednesday night. 

Contacted by L'Orient Today, the American University of Beirut, Starbucks, the Internal Security Forces and the Lebanese Army were not immediately available for comment.

McDonald's administration declined to make a comment on the matter, saying it was not authorized to speak to the media.

Protests and riots also also took place around the American Embassy in Awkar on Wednesday and Tuesday, amid a wave of protests across the region decrying the deadly bombing of the Al-Ahli hospital in Gaza.

At least one protester was injured during the Wednesday demonstration.
